About this card

HP: 60Type:PPsychicSubtype: BasicEvolves to: Claydol

"It moves by spinning on its foot. It is a rare Pokémon that was discovered in ancient ruins."

Ancient Trait: θ Stop

Prevent all effects of your opponent's Pokémon's Abilities done to this Pokémon.

PFuture Spin

Look at the top 3 cards of either player's deck and put them back on top of that player's deck in any order.

Weakness:P×2

Retreat cost:C

Frequently asked

How can I tell if my Baltoy is real?

Baltoy is not on our list of commonly-counterfeited cards, but counterfeits exist across every set. Check the back-light test (real cards have a black inner layer that blocks light; counterfeits glow through), the rosette dot pattern on the back under magnification, font weight and kerning on the card name, and the holofoil pattern if applicable. For high-value copies we recommend submitting to a professional grader (PSA, BGS, CGC) for tamper-evident authentication.
